Windows Server 2016 is here
News|by Leanne Bevan|7 October 2016
Windows Server 2016 is the cloud-ready operating system which supports your workloads and utilises the latest technologies that simplifies your transition to the cloud. The new release delivers capabilities to enable you to create a more flexible and cost-efficient datacenter using software-defined compute, storage and network virtualisation features that are inspired by Microsoft Azure.
The enhancements are designed to safeguard your business by giving you the ability to control and limit access, granular encryption so that all the data is secure and that you stay compliant, and provide protection against rogue admins or people trying to hijack your data. It is also designed to improve your efficiency and productivity with storage spaces, helping you to manage your costs by enabling you to use a broad range of storage options, as well as highly scalable and fast containers for application virtualisation capabilities.
